运用生态足迹模型计算了山东省2000—2016年人均生态足迹、人均生态承载力和生态赤字等指标。研究发现:(1)2000—2016年,山东省人均生态足迹从2.41 hm~2增加到5.00 hm~2,人均生态承载力从0.65 hm~2下降到0.62 hm~2,生态赤字大于1 hm~2,说明山东省经济发展已经呈现出不可持续状态。(2)通过测算单位万元GDP生态足迹等相关指标,发现山东省自然资源效率逐渐提高,但生态环境压力较大,生态环境破环严重。并提出控制人口规模、提倡理性消费、合理划分土地利用类型等提高山东省可持续发展的建议。  相似文献

The problem of assessing the sustainability of human development is discussed in theoretical and practical terms.In Part I, two theoretical tools for describing the challenge of assessing sustainable development are introduced and briefly discussed: (i) the use of an energetic model to describe the dynamic interaction between the human and the biophysical compartment; (ii) basic concepts derived from the hierarchy theory applied to the development of human society. Sustainable and ethical development of human society requires the consideration of three hierarchical levels: the biosphere, the societal and the individual level. Such a holistic assessment can be obtained by integrating scientific and ethical considerations.In Part II, data illustrating the current terms of the dilemma of human development are presented and discussed within the theoretical frame provided in Part I. It is argued that even if we had a better understanding of the consequeces of human activity on the biosphere, current modes of organization of human society and its economic activity do not readily enable adequate planning for the sustainable development of mankind. Ideologies that can bias the discussion and the assessment of sustainable and ethical development are discussed. No solution is at hand; therefore, when we consider human development today, we are facing a high level of uncertainty.  相似文献

Estimation of State of Health (SoH) of Lithium-ion (Li-ion) battery is essential to predict the lifespan of batteries of an electric vehicle (EV). The efficient prediction of battery health indicates to the effective and safe operation of EV. However, delivering an effective and accurate method for the estimation of SoH in the real condition is truly a challenging task. The present study proposed a holistic procedure of combining both experimental and numerical investigations to conduct the fundamental study on coupled mechanical-electrochemical behavior of Li-ion battery. The proposed investigation highlighted the effect of stress on the capacity of the battery, considering capacity fade as an equivalent parameter to its health for real-time estimation of SoH. Finally, a simple model of Artificial Neural Network (ANN) is provided, which shows the linear dependency of stress with the SoH. The results obtained from the ANN model are validated with a Linear Regression (LR) model for a better understanding of the inspection. The predicted value of mean Square Error (MSE) and R square error in the ANN training model are found to be 0.000309 and 0.849687, respectively. Whereas for the test model, these predicted values are found to be 0.000438 and 0.819347, respectively.  相似文献

Based on semi-structured interviews with 31 Ohioans, this article argues that individuals who are concerned about shale energy development draw from a discursive framework that diverges dramatically from the position promoted by industrial proponents. While the oil and gas industry and its supporters largely embrace a neoliberal outlook that most closely correlates well-being with economic growth, citizens troubled by such development are guided by a more holistic perspective that links well-being to numerous interrelated non-economic elements including human health, community continuity, political empowerment, and environmental sustainability. This work contributes to an emerging understanding of how environmental change and socionatural well-being converge in the novel context of shale energy development and aims to give voice to those who cope with the direct consequences of twenty-first-century fossil fuel extraction. Approaching discourse – defined here as shared communication patterns that simultaneously reproduce and generate distinctive understandings of the world – as a dynamic arena of sociopolitical struggle, I further suggest that shale energy opponents use holistic sustainability discourse to actively or implicitly challenge neoliberal strategies for guiding thought and governing action.  相似文献

As a consequence of the U.S. effort to increase infrastructure security and resilience, the Department of Homeland Security (DHS) and other U.S. federal agencies have identified 16 critical infrastructure sectors that are considered vital to the nation’s well-being in terms of economic security, public health, and safety. However, there remains no articulated set of values that justify this particular list of infrastructure systems or how decision-makers might prioritize investments towards one critical sector over another during a crisis. To offer a more integrated and holistic approach to critical infrastructure resilience, this research employs the capabilities approach to human development, which offers an alternative view of critical infrastructure that focuses on the services that infrastructure provides rather than its physical condition or vulnerability to threats. This service-based perspective of infrastructure emphasizes the role of infrastructure in enabling and supporting central human capabilities that build adaptive capacity and improve human well-being. We argue that the most critical infrastructure systems are those that are essential for providing and/or supporting central human capabilities. This paper examines the DHS designation of criticality from a capabilities perspective and argues for a capabilities basis for making distinctions between those systems that should be considered most critical and those that might be temporarily sacrificed. A key implication of this work is that an across sector approach is required to reorganize existing critical infrastructure efforts around the most valuable infrastructure end-services.  相似文献

Integration of European long term ecosystem research (LTER) would provide important support for the management of the pan-European environment and ecosystems, as well as international policy commitments. This does require appropriate coverage of Europe and standardised frameworks and research methods between countries. Emerging interest in socio-ecological systems prompted the present assessment of the distribution of LTER activities across European socio-ecological gradients. This paper presents a European stratification with a 1 km2 resolution, delineating 48 broad socio-ecological regions. The dataset is based on an existing biogeophysical stratification constructed using multivariate clustering of mainly climatic variables and a newly developed socio-economic stratification based on an economic density indicator. The coverage of European LTER facilities across the socio-ecological gradients is tested using this dataset. The analysis shows two strong biases in the present LTER effort. Firstly, urban and disturbed regions are consistently under-represented, illustrating a bias for traditional ecological research away from human activity. Secondly, the Mediterranean, for which some of the most extreme global change impacts are projected, is receiving comparatively little attention. Both findings can help guide future investment in the European LTER network – and especially in a Long Term Socio-Ecological Research (LTSER) component– to provide a more balanced coverage. This will provide better scientific understanding of pan-European environmental concerns and support the management of natural resources and international policy commitments in the European Union.  相似文献

Official Dutch food information apparently tries to avoid images but is implicitly shaped by the metaphor that food is fuel. The image of food as fuel and its accompanying view of the body as a machine are not maximally helpful for integrating two important human desires: health and pleasure. At the basis of the split between health and pleasure is the traditional mind–body dichotomy, in which the body is an important source of evil and bodily pleasure is sinful and dangerous. In the search for alternatives, new metaphors are proposed that integrate mind and body as well as pleasure and health. The relevance of metaphors for ethics is at least twofold. (1) Moral thought and theory are at least partly shaped by metaphors. In the light of this growing recognition, the analysis of morality needs innovation. (2) With regard to food, new metaphors, such as slow food, or the image of enjoyment as an art, enable a new search for morally responsible forms of hedonism, based on more love and respect for human as well as animal bodies. But new metaphors are specific and selective, just like old ones. I argue that a search for the best overall metaphor would be misguided, but that more diverse forms of attention to bodily aspects of life, including experiences related to food, will result in richer vocabularies of the body, the mind, and body–mind relations. This holds a promise of moral progress.  相似文献

Global human progress occurs in a complex web of interactions between society, technology and the environment as driven by governance and infrastructure management capacity among nations. In our globalizing world, this complex web of interactions over the last 200 years has resulted in the chronic widening of economic and political gaps between the haves and the have-nots with consequential global cultural and ecosystem challenges. At the bottom of these challenges is the issue of resource limitations on our finite planet with increasing population. The problem is further compounded by pleasure-driven and poverty-driven ecological depletion and pollution by the haves and the have-nots respectively. These challenges are explored in this paper as global sustainable development (SD) quantitatively; in order to assess the gaps that need to be bridged.Although there has been significant rhetoric on SD with very many qualitative definitions offered, very few quantitative definitions of SD exist. The few that do exist tend to measure SD in terms of social, energy, economic and environmental dimensions. In our research, we used several human survival, development, and progress variables to create an aggregate SD parameter that describes the capacity of nations in three dimensions: social sustainability, environmental sustainability and technological sustainability. Using our proposed quantitative definition of SD and data from relatively reputable secondary sources, 132 nations were ranked and compared.Our comparisons indicate a global hierarchy of needs among nations similar to Maslow's at the individual level. As in Maslow's hierarchy of needs, nations that are struggling to survive are less concerned with environmental sustainability than advanced and stable nations. Nations such as the United States, Canada, Finland, Norway and others have higher SD capacity, and thus, are higher on their hierarchy of needs than nations such as Nigeria, Vietnam, Mexico and other developing nations. To bridge such gaps, we suggest that global public policy for local to global governance and infrastructure management may be necessary. Such global public policy requires holistic development strategies in contrast to the very simplistic north–south, developed–developing nations dichotomies.  相似文献

A central task of environmental ethics, which have been arising since 1960s, is to extend the objects of moral concern beyond the individuals of Homo sapiens. (Here, it involves the issue of the boundary of environmental ethics. In a narrow sense, an environmental ethic must grant moral concern to holistic environmental objects (such as ecosystems). On the other hand, if we broadly define the environmental ethic as an ethic that shows moral concern not limited to Homo sapiens and its individuals only, then, these “generalized” environmental ethics include Peter Singer’s “animal liberation” and Tom Regan’s “animal rights”. In this article, the term “environmental ethic” refers to an environmental ethic in a generalized sense.) All the objects deserving moral concern constitute the moral community. The trajectory and boundary of this extension are different among different schools. Compared to other schools, Tom Regan’s “animal rights” has a relatively smaller moral community, making it more “conservative” at first sight. Meanwhile, the rights view, like other schools, faces the question regarding the edge of moral concern. This question consists of two sub-questions: (1) where is the boundary of the moral community and (2) how ought we to treat the objects of moral concern near the boundary? Given the closeness of Regan’s theory to traditional ethics (regarding the boundary of the moral community), this study is mainly focused on analyzing the edge of moral concern within the framework of the theory of animal rights. Further, I investigate the similarities and differences in the boundary of moral concern among various schools of environmental ethics. The comparative analysis demonstrates a subtle relation between science and moral philosophy, and reveals a similar form of a metaphysical premise adopted by all environmental ethics. This research helps to clarify the moral concern of environmental ethics, which is an essential prerequisite for establishing a new ethic, and therefore helps to consolidate the reference of environmental ethics to environmental management.  相似文献
